A decade after the tragic murder of 20-year-old Blake Crews in Henderson County, Kentucky, the Kentucky State Police are harnessing new technology to revive the case. In 2015, Crews was found dead while house sitting on Fairmont Avenue, leaving his family with unanswered questions. With advancements in forensic science and digital forensics, troopers are now optimistic about solving the crime and bringing closure to the family. The use of cutting-edge technology, such as DNA profiling and social media monitoring, could be the key to unraveling the mystery. Justice may finally be served for Blake Crews and his loved ones.
